The Adaptive Optics Market grew from USD 545.57 million in 2024 to USD 660.90 million in 2025. It is expected to continue growing at a CAGR of 21.55%, reaching USD 1.76 billion by 2030.

Understanding Adaptive Optics Fundamentals and Market Dynamics Driving Revolutionary Advances in Optical Performance Across Key Industries

Adaptive optics represents a transformative technology enabling real-time correction of optical aberrations introduced by atmospheric turbulence or inhomogeneities within various media. Initially pioneered for astronomical observations to sharpen images of celestial bodies, adaptive optics has evolved to address the stringent performance requirements of biomedical imaging, defense systems, high-precision industrial manufacturing, and laser communications. This integration of wavefront sensing, sophisticated control systems, and dynamic modulators delivers unprecedented levels of spatial resolution and imaging contrast.

As computational power and sensor capabilities have advanced, adaptive optics solutions have become increasingly compact and cost-effective. In addition, the continuous miniaturization of control electronics and the refinement of deformable mirror technology have broadened its accessibility across diverse end markets. Consequently, optical engineers and system integrators now leverage adaptive optics to push the boundaries of microscopy, remotely operated aerial reconnaissance, next-generation laser communication links, and precision material processing.

Identifying Pivotal Technological Breakthroughs and Industry Transitions Reshaping the Future Landscape of Adaptive Optics Applications Worldwide

The landscape of adaptive optics is undergoing a profound transformation as breakthroughs in sensor design, computational algorithms, and photonic materials converge. Recently introduced high-speed wavefront sensors combined with machine learning-based control loops have dramatically accelerated correction cycles, allowing systems to compensate for rapidly fluctuating aberrations in real time. Furthermore, innovations in microelectromechanical systems have yielded deformable mirrors with higher actuator densities, enabling finer spatial correction across broader apertures.

In addition, the integration of adaptive optics into new form factors is reshaping market accessibility. Compact, modular systems now enable portable biomedical imaging platforms that deliver subcellular resolution in clinical environments. Similarly, advances in solid-state actuators and novel metamaterials have streamlined adaptive optics modules for unmanned aerial vehicles and satellite payloads. This modular approach not only reduces system complexity but also facilitates easier upgrades as wavefront correction algorithms continue to evolve.

Consequently, strategic partnerships between component suppliers, semiconductor foundries, and software developers are catalyzing next-generation solutions. As a result, the industry is poised to expand beyond traditional astronomical and defense applications into industrial quality control, laser-based manufacturing, and long-distance secure optical communications. These converging shifts are setting the stage for exponential improvements in performance, reliability, and cost efficiency.

Analyzing the Comprehensive Effects of Recent United States Tariff Policies on Global Supply Chains and Pricing Structures in Adaptive Optics

In 2025, newly implemented United States tariff measures have introduced significant headwinds for global adaptive optics supply chains. Components such as high-precision mirrors, wavefront sensors, and specialized control electronics are subject to elevated import duties, which in turn have increased landed costs across multinational procurement channels. As a direct consequence, system integrators face the dual challenge of managing budgetary constraints while maintaining performance benchmarks essential for high-end applications.

Moreover, the tariff environment has prompted many organizations to reevaluate sourcing strategies and explore domestic manufacturing partnerships. In response, a growing number of domestic firms have accelerated capacity expansions for optical coating facilities and sensor fabrication lines. These shifts not only mitigate dependency on imported components but also foster local expertise in advanced wavefront modulation technologies.

Consequently, research and development roadmaps have been adjusted to prioritize supply chain resilience. Rigorously vetted multi-sourcing agreements, coupled with in-house prototyping initiatives, now play a central role in product roadmaps. As a result, while the immediate impact of tariffs has been increased operational costs, the longer-term effect may catalyze a more robust, diversified production ecosystem that enhances the overall stability of adaptive optics delivery.

Uncovering Critical Market Segmentation Perspectives to Illuminate Component, Device Type, Technology, and Application Trends in Adaptive Optics

A nuanced segmentation framework reveals distinct value drivers and innovation pathways across adaptive optics portfolios. Based on component composition, control systems have emerged as critical enablers due to their advanced algorithms and high-speed processing capabilities, while wavefront modulators continue to benefit from improvements in actuator density and mechanical response. Simultaneously, wavefront sensors leverage next-generation photodetector arrays to achieve higher sensitivity and reduced noise.

In terms of device typology, compact systems are gaining traction among portable diagnostic and communication platforms where space, weight, and power constraints prevail, whereas large aperture systems retain dominance in astronomical observatories and high-energy laser applications due to their superior light-collecting abilities. From a technology perspective, adaptive sensing systems prioritize data acquisition and environmental compensation, high-speed adaptive optics systems focus on rapid aberration correction for dynamic scenarios, and real-time adaptive optics systems integrate on-the-fly processing for mission-critical operations.

Application areas exhibit differentiated growth profiles. Astronomy continues to drive demand for ultra-high-resolution imaging in ground- and space-based telescopes, while biomedical use cases exploit adaptively corrected microscopes for deep-tissue imaging and diagnostic accuracy. Defense and security procurements rely on adaptive optics for enhanced surveillance and targeting, industrial manufacturing employs laser-based processes with refined beam quality, and laser communications leverage wavefront correction to maintain high-throughput optical links in challenging environments.

Exploring Regional Market Characteristics and Growth Drivers Across the Americas, Europe, Middle East & Africa, and Asia-Pacific for Adaptive Optics

Regional dynamics in adaptive optics underscore the varied drivers and adoption rates across global markets. In the Americas, robust funding for space exploration and government-sponsored defense projects has sustained investment in high-performance adaptive optics, while rapidly growing research institutions are integrating advanced imaging techniques into life sciences and healthcare applications. North American academia and national laboratories continue to spearhead novel wavefront correction algorithms, further strengthening the regional technology base.

Meanwhile, the Europe, Middle East & Africa region exhibits a diverse landscape where well-established astronomical observatories in western Europe coexist with emerging research centers in the Middle East. Collaborative initiatives between public agencies and private entities have fostered innovation hubs focused on laser-based manufacturing and free-space optical communications. Additionally, targeted grants for scientific infrastructure have reinforced the growth of adaptive optics programs across South Africa and Israel.

Across the Asia-Pacific, significant momentum arises from government-directed space programs, burgeoning semiconductor industries, and expansive telecommunications rollouts. The confluence of domestic manufacturing incentives and academic partnerships has accelerated the development of indigenous deformable mirror technologies and sensor modules. As these markets mature, regional players are increasingly capable of competing on performance, paving the way for more cost-competitive, locally sourced adaptive optics solutions.

Profiling Leading Industry Participants and Their Strategic Initiatives Driving Innovation and Competitive Advantage in Adaptive Optics Solutions

Leading players in the adaptive optics ecosystem are leveraging distinct strategies to differentiate their offerings and capture emerging opportunities. Established aerospace and defense integrators have expanded their portfolios through acquisitions of specialized optics manufacturers, integrating custom wavefront correction modules into broader surveillance and guidance platforms. At the same time, photonics-focused enterprises are deepening research collaborations to accelerate material science breakthroughs that enhance mirror coatings and actuator performance.

Component suppliers have improved vertical integration by co-developing sensors and control electronics, ensuring seamless interoperability and reducing time to market for turnkey systems. Concurrently, a subset of smaller innovators has carved out niches by delivering highly customizable deformable mirror arrays optimized for biomedical microscopes and compact laser communication terminals. In parallel, software vendors are refining adaptive control algorithms with artificial intelligence and predictive models, thereby enabling self-calibrating systems that reduce manual intervention.

As competition intensifies, strategic alliances between component specialists, system integrators, and end users are fostering co-innovation. These partnerships not only streamline product roadmaps but also provide early access to emerging use cases, ultimately strengthening the value proposition and accelerating commercial deployment across high-growth verticals.
